《程序员编程指南 2》PDF下载

  • 购买积分:15 如何计算积分?
  • 作  者:
  • 出 版 社:中国科学院希望高级电脑技术公司
  • 出版年份:1991
  • ISBN:
  • 页数:479 页
图书介绍:

第一部分 程序设计 1

第一章UNIX系统环境中的程序设计 1

1.1引言 1

1.2 UNIX系统工具及其查阅 2

1.3三个程序设计环境 3

1.4摘要 4

第二章 程序设计基础 5

2.1引言 5

2.2选择程序设计语言 5

2.3 UNIX系统环境中支持的语言 5

2.4程序设计语言与UNIX系统的接口 10

2.5分析/调试 30

2.6实用的程序组织 47

第三章 应用程序设计 53

3.1前言 53

3.2应用程序设计 53

3.3语言选择 54

3.4高级编程工具 58

3.5编程支撑工具 62

3.6目标控制工具 68

3.7 Lioer一个图书馆系统 70

第二部分 支撑工具 82

第四章awk 82

4.1引言 82

4.2使用aw k 90

4.3输入和输出 90

4.4模式 97

4.5动作 101

4.6特殊性能 104

第五章 111

5.1 lex程序设计概述 111

5.2编写lex程序 112

5.3 UNIX系统下运行lex 121

第六章yacc 123

6.1引言 123

6.2基本性能 124

6.3语法分析程序操作 130

6.4多义性和冲突 133

6.5优先级 136

6.6错误处理 139

6.7 yacc环境 141

6.8准备说明文件须知 142

6.9改进的性能 144

6.10举例 150

第七章 文件和记录的锁定 162

7.1引言 162

7.2术语 162

7.3文件保护 163

7.4选择咨询或强制锁定 173

第八章 共享库 175

8.1引言 175

8.2共享库的使用 175

8.3共享库的建立 181

8.4综述 200

第九章 进程通信 201

9.1引言 201

9.2报文 201

9.3信号 227

9.4共享存贮器 252

第十章curses\terminfo 276

10.1前言 276

10.2概况 276

10.3使用curses程序 279

10.4使用terminfo程序 307

10.5使用t erminfo数据库 311

10.6 curses程序实例 317

第十一章 公共目标文件格式(COFF) 335

第十二章 连接编辑程序 364

12.1连接编辑程序 364

12.2连接编辑程序命令语言 365

12.3注释和特殊条件 376

12.4输入指令语法图 381

第十三章make 385

13.1前言 385

13.2基本性能 385

13.3说明文件和替代 389

13.4递归的Make files 391

13.5源码控制系统文件名:符号~ 394

13.6命令的使用 396

13.7建议和警告 398

13.8内部规则 398

第十四章 源码控制系统(SCCS) 403

14.1前言 403

14.2 delta计数 406

14.3 SCCS命令规范 407

14.4 SCCS命令 408

14.5 SCCS文件 422

第十五章sdb—符号调试程序 425

15.1引言 425

15.2使用sdb 425

第十六章lint 434

16.1引言 434

16.2用法 434

16.3 lint的信息类型 435

第十七章C语言 440

17.1引言 440

17.2词汇约定 440

17.3存贮类和类型 442

17.4运算符转换 443

17.5表达式与运算符 445

17.6说明 451

17.7语句 461

17.8外部定义 464

17.9辖域规则 466

17.10编译程序控制行 467

17.11类型总结 469

17.12常数表达式 472

17.13兼容条件 472

17.14句法总结 473

附录A使用索引 480

附录B术语 491